Horse Stall Size Requirements . The size of a horse stall varies depending on the breed, as each breed has distinct characteristics, sizes, and requirements. This is a good size for many horses, but. The typical united states stall size is 12 by 12 feet square. Smaller horses and ponies can do well in 10 x 10 stalls, providing ample space for them to lay down comfortably.
